摘要
This paper presents ParFiSys, a parallel file system developed at the UPM. ParFiSys provides transparent access to several types of distributed file systems, which may be accessed using different mapping functions. Grouped management, parallelization, resource preallocation and write-before-full cache policies, are presented as relevant features of ParFiSys. Finally, some results of ParFiSys evaluation are presented to demonstrate its viability.
